re: Big Service
OK - here was the damage...
Bike in for 6 days (4 working days) - total $896
Labour $480
Cam Chain $154
7 Shims $84
Rocker cover gasket $36.50
4 Rocker cover gasket plugs $21.28
spark plugs $16
Oil filter $18
Oil Windows $19.15
Miscellaneous orings, coolant, oil etc $67.27
Feels like a new bike now
